This video explores why the calm, patient person in a conflict often becomes more dangerous than the aggressor. It examines power dynamics, silence, restraint, and timing through a Machiavellian psychological lens.
Rather than reacting emotionally, the patient individual observes, gathers leverage, and waits until action is unavoidable and decisive.
The video breaks down how aggression exposes weakness, how silence creates pressure, and why control, not force, determines the final outcome in social, personal, and psychological conflicts.
